The Junior Case Manager (Jr. CM) plays a critical role in ensuring consistent client communication, timely case updates, and smooth coordination between clients and internal teams. This position focuses on high-volume client interactions, immigrationrelated notifications, and structured follow-up processes, contributing directly to client satisfaction, case continuity, and operational efficiency.

Jr. Case Managers act as a frontline point of contact for clients, while maintaining strict adherence to firm policies,communication standards, and escalation protocol.

Responsibilities:

• Handle inbound client calls regarding case updates, document and form questions, and general USCIS processing information.

• Provide professional, empathetic, and personalized client communication while following firm-approved scripts and guidelnes.

• Notify clients of USCIS biometric appointments and immigration benefits (e.g., EADs, SSNs, Prima Facie determinations).

• Conduct scheduled post follow-up calls to reinforce next steps, address pending requirements, and support client retention.

• Accurately document all client interactions, calls, and notifications in internal systems (Airtable, LawRuler).

• Coordinate with Senior Case Managers, Paralegals, and the legal team, escalating complex or sensitive matters as required.

• Complete administrative tasks assigned by the Department Head while maintaining compliance with SOPs and firm policies.
